27 June 2014 Sale of silver utensils consisting of thalis, katori and tumblers meant for personal use is it taxable under capital gains?

Please help as in T N Manoharan ipcc book it says it is not taxable

Thanks in advance!

27 June 2014 no it is not taxable. it is outside the ambit of capital assets.

27 June 2014 no it is not taxable

27 June 2014 Thank you Nikhil and Rupesh Sir but could you please explain this in details as to why not taxable as these are silver utensil doesn't it come under the exception given to jwellery ,painting etc... please help
